The Quiet Strength of Living With Awareness
Awareness is one of the most valuable yet overlooked qualities in modern life. Many people move quickly through daily routines without noticing how their actions, environments, and habits influence their emotional state.
Living with awareness means paying attention to the present moment rather than operating automatically. It involves noticing thoughts, feelings, and surroundings with curiosity rather than judgment.
This simple shift can transform how life feels.
Automatic Living vs Conscious Living
Automatic living occurs when habits operate without reflection. People wake up, check messages, rush through tasks, and end the day without remembering much about how it actually felt.
Conscious living introduces awareness into these routines. Instead of rushing through experiences, individuals begin to notice them.
This awareness creates a deeper connection with daily life.
The Emotional Benefits of Awareness
When people become more aware of their experiences, emotional understanding increases. Instead of reacting impulsively, they begin to observe their thoughts and feelings.
This observation often leads to better decisions and calmer responses.
Awareness also helps people recognize what genuinely brings satisfaction and what creates unnecessary stress.
Practicing Awareness in Daily Life
Awareness does not require complex practices. It often begins with simple actions such as paying attention while eating, listening fully during conversations, or observing surroundings during a walk.
These small practices train the mind to remain present rather than constantly drifting toward future worries or past regrets.
The Long-Term Impact of Mindful Living
Over time, living with awareness creates a deeper sense of clarity. People begin to understand their priorities more clearly and make decisions that reflect their values.
Daily life becomes less reactive and more intentional.
Instead of feeling carried by circumstances, individuals feel more connected to the direction of their lives.
This quiet strength does not appear dramatically. It develops gradually as awareness becomes part of everyday living.
